Global Medium Voltage Circuit Breaker Market will register 9.9% CAGR from 2023 to 2032, driven by the accelerating transition toward renewable energy across both developed and developing economies. Based on findings from the International Energy AgencyIndia exceeded its 175 GW renewable energy target for 2022 and is on track to achieve approximately 174 GW by 2023. Projections indicate that India's renewable energy capacity is set to expand further, reaching 280 GW by 2025, constituting 37% of the nation's total energy generation

The growth of renewable energy sources, such as wind farms and solar power plants, has increased the need for medium-voltage circuit breakers to connect these sources to the grid and manage their integration. These circuit breakers are essential for maintaining grid stability and preventing electrical disturbances, favoring their adoption in the long run.

The overall medium voltage circuit breaker market is segregated based on product, end-use, and region.

The market size from the GCB segment will register 11% CAGR through 2032. Medium voltage Gas Circuit Breakers (GCBs) are experiencing robust demand due to their reliability and environmental benefits. GCBs ensure efficient power distribution and are favored for their ability to minimize greenhouse gas emissions, aligning with global sustainability goals. As electricity demand rises and grids modernize, GCBs are poised to witness high demand.

The medium voltage circuit breaker market share from the commercial segment will expand at 9% CAGR over 2023-2032. Medium voltage circuit breakers are gaining popularity in the commercial sector because they enhance electrical system safety and reliability. Their advanced features protect expensive equipment from faults, minimize downtime, and ensure an uninterrupted power supply. This increased reliability is essential for businesses, making medium-voltage circuit breakers a preferred choice in commercial applications.

Europe medium voltage circuit breaker industry will drive appreciable gains and record 7% CAGR throughout 2023-2032. Europe's increasing emphasis on renewable energy integration into the grid and the escalating need to modernize aging infrastructure has spurred demand for medium-voltage circuit breakers. Stringent environmental regulations also encourage the adoption of more efficient and eco-friendly circuit breaker solutions. Additionally, Europe's commitment to enhancing electrical grid resilience contributes to the industry's expansion in the region.
